equational sentenceименное предложение (Arabic sentences are of two types, those with verbs, called verbal sentences, and those not containing verbs, called equational sentences. The equational sentence consists of two parts, a subject and a predicate. The subject may be any kind of noun or pronoun, while the predicate may be either of these, as well as adjectives, adverbs, or prepositional phrases Alex_Odeychuk)
